Credit Opinion: DECLINE
MARFASY LTD demonstrates very weak financial strength with net liabilities and minimal assets. The company’s balance sheet shows net current liabilities and negative net assets, indicating a fragile financial position. Cash on hand is negligible and just about covers current liabilities, which are accrued expenses rather than trade payables. The absence of turnover and employees suggests limited operational scale and cash generation capacity. There is no evidence of profitability or robust cash flow to service debt or credit facilities. Given the lack of financial cushion and uncertain revenue generation, extending credit would pose a high risk.Financial Strength:
The company’s balance sheet at year-end 2024 shows net current liabilities of £2 and negative net assets of £2. Shareholders’ funds have turned negative due to accumulated losses (£-3 P&L reserve). Fixed assets are not reported, and total assets are minimal (£82 cash). The company is in its second year since incorporation but has not demonstrated growth or financial improvement. The capital base is minimal (one £1 share), indicating very limited equity support. The financial statements are unaudited, which adds to the risk profile.Cash Flow Assessment:
Cash at bank is £82 at year-end, barely covering accrued expenses of £84 falling due within one year. The company reports no employees or turnover, implying limited operational cash inflows. The working capital is slightly negative, and the company relies entirely on the director’s support or external funding to meet liabilities. There is no indication of sufficient liquidity or working capital to sustain operations or repay borrowings.Monitoring Points:
